2024 MN ASFMRA College Scholarship

$1000 Scholarship for the 2024 Academic Year

Purpose:

To support and encourage interest in rural appraisal, farm management, and agriculture consulting and to promote the ASFMRA chapter’s student membership.

 

Eligibility Criteria:

Applicants must meet the following qualifications to be eligible for the MN ASFMRA College Scholarship:

  • Have completed the equivalent of 4 semesters of post-secondary education by June 1, 2024.

  • Possess a cumulative college GPA of 2.5 or better.

  • Have a designated major in an agriculture, real estate or management related field.

  • Be a resident of the state of Minnesota or a student attending a Minnesota College/University

 

Additional Preferences:

If possible, the following preferences will also be considered:

  • Involvement in agriculture and community activities,

  • Demonstrated leadership qualities,

  • Academic achievements,

  • Stated interest in a career in agriculture appraisal, consulting or farm business management.

Application:

Undergraduate students who meet the selection criteria should complete the attached application by July 31st, 2024. Applications and essays will be reviewed by the Minnesota ASFMRA Scholarship Committee. Scholarship winners will be notified by letter.

American Society of Farm Managers and Rural Appraisers is the premier professional organization for property economic professionals who provide management, consultation, and valuation services, as well as real estate services on rural and agricultural assets. The Minnesota Chapter of ASFMRA was chartered in 1979 to empower rural property professionals by providing education and promoting ethical and professional standards.
